Transaction 8e63615b70558813805601669585859bbdf779316cf04b83e75d8bbcf20dbbcd
1 Input
1 Output
-
8e63615b70558813805601669585859bbdf779316cf04b83e75d8bbcf20dbbcd:0
- value
- 15135
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4aebbe4eab302abcad5056f712e82e88afa7b9ae OP_EQUAL
- address
- 38XALUcickspAS517qEdkbhnFuS7TwUYpC